Operating in New Jersey while serving customers nationwide, Westhead Associates’ vast experience in mezzanine/ platform systems allows it to design and rapidly deploy customized configurations of standardized components to serve a wide range of industrial applications. In contrast to traditional builders, the company incorporates steel fabrications into its wall packages, creating a reinforced and adaptable structure with features like safe, walkable ceilings that are taller and require fewer columns to support them. Building on these capabilities, it also delivers custom equipment platforms, walkways, and structures to support wall systems.
Expertise in modular building construction and custom steel fabrications enables it to efficiently set up facilities, reducing the usual construction time and lowering overall costs. This ensures businesses can start operations quicker without compromising on quality. Catering to a range of customers like food and beverage firms, pharmaceutical companies, and medical marijuana grow facilities, Westhead Associates’ approach is rooted in customization.
“Unlike general contractors that send drawings and bid on projects, we work closely with end users to design and build custom systems,” says Pete Westhead, president of Westhead Associates. “We collaborate with OEM and incorporate their equipment in our structures, making us a turnkey design-build contractor rather than just a wall supplier.”
Through its distinct approach, Westhead Associates champions a design-build approach in construction. This involves an in-depth engagement with customers right from the outset. The company meticulously assesses the customers’ existing facilities as well as the equipment that will be utilized within those spaces.
Its comprehensive involvement doesn’t stop at designing. The company sees a project through from site survey to installation, managing every intricate detail in between. Unlike many contemporaries who largely collaborate with general contractors, its primary interactions are directly with end users.
“Beyond designing and building, we handle fabrication and even take on the responsibility of providing all the necessary engineered seal drawings for projects,” says Paul Sorgi, vice president of sales at Westhead Associates.
Aiming to deliver services in newer markets, Westhead Associates has observed a rising demand from big box structures or large vacant buildings that owners aim to lease. The current market is increasingly inclined towards creating flex spaces, a concept that involves partitioning a single expansive building to accommodate multiple tenants. With an emphasis on customizable and modular solutions, the company has been able to take advantage of this growing market segment in unique ways.
